Global Map of Irrigation Areas
Chad
Area equipped for irrigation was reported to be 30 273 ha [TD01]. The figures refer to year 2002. Irrigated area per region is documented in the table below.
Irrigated area was distributed first to 6 large-scale schemes. The position and command area (in total 10 050 ha) of the schemes was taken from the FAO irrigation project database for Africa [TD02]. The remaining part of the irrigated area was assigned to zones of traditional or private irrigation and to palm groves as digitized from an irrigation map [TD03]. The outlines of the large scale schemes and of the digitized irrigation zones were adjusted using satellite imagery [TD04].
